From the 60s? I think not mate. Early 1980s they came out. Before that was the Acorn Atom, but even that was post 60s. Put it on ebay, though most people get their nostalgic kicks from emulators nowadays which tend to be free.
I think the Acorn Electron came out in 1983.  It was from the same family as the BBC Micro if my memory is correct.  I had a Commodore 64 but my cousin had an Electron.
